Tossal de la Roca (Alicante). New data on the Mediterranean Magdalenian of the Iberian Peninsula.

The latest research at Tossal de la Roca gives us a chronological framework of incredible value for the Late Glacial of Mediterranean Iberia. 19 radiocarbon dates let us place different Magdalenian and early Epipaleolithic occupations between 13.690 ± 50 and 11.820 ± 40BR Through comparative analysis of several lines of evidence we discuss the wide Magdalenian variability in Mediterranean Iberia. Finally the first find of a harpoon in Tossal de la Roca and the relevance given to this specific type of projectile point as an undoubted chronological indicator, oblige us to review the commonly used conceptions for defining this period.
